Accurate few-shot object counting with Hough matching feature enhancement

Abstract: IntroductionGiven some exemplars, few-shot object counting aims to count the corresponding class objects in query images. However, when there are many target objects or background interference in the query image, some target objects may have occlusion and overlap, which causes a decrease in counting accuracy.MethodsTo overcome the problem, we propose a novel Hough matching feature enhancement network.
